Lyndranel (LIN DRA NELL)

Mother Moon, the Night Walker, the Dark Goddess

The gray-skinned, fair-haired night goddess of the Moon Elves is said to be the mother of the elven race. Lyndranel is direct rival of her brother, the god, Calowean, and most of the tales of them center around which deity is able to gain advantage over the other. The exact nature of the goddess is difficult to pin down as she is at time portrayed as cold and harsh and at times serene and caring. She is closely associated with the minor gods Ciuna and Akion who manage a keep the peace between the gods of the Sun and the Moon. Lyndranel is said to reside in a massive palace of black crystal on the dark moon Kythir where she watches and sees all things that mortals attempt to hide under the cover of night. After -1260 DR, worship of Lyndranel was outlawed within the Himsean Republic and her followers exiled to settle the The Yvalian Empire.

    Holidays

    Lyndranel presides over the darkest month of the Dywdian Calendar, Daekyl. The winter solstice on the 19th of the month is considered her high holy day.

    Physical Description

    General Physical Condition

    Lyndranel typically appears in visions as a Moon Elven woman of exceptional beauty and impossibly long silver hair that trails like a river as she moves. She is said to possess kind and motherly features, though her anger and scorn can be terrible to behold.

    Apparel & Accessories

    Texts describe the goddess as alternately being clothed only in darkness, moonlight, stars, or her own silver hair. The few available Yvalian sources frame this as a thing of wonder and beauty. Himsean texts meanwhile focus on her near nudity as a sign of moral decay and wanton behavior.
